Licensing and regulation play a critical role in the casino industry by ensuring fair play, protecting consumers, and maintaining the integrity of gaming operations. Without proper oversight, casinos risk becoming hubs for unethical practices, money laundering, and fraud. Regulatory bodies establish clear guidelines that casinos must adhere to, which builds trust among players and stakeholders. This framework also promotes transparency, allowing players to confidently engage with licensed casinos knowing their rights and funds are safeguarded.
From a regulatory standpoint, jurisdictions impose strict requirements on casino operators including regular audits, compliance checks, and adherence to responsible gambling measures. These protocols not only prevent illegal activities but also encourage casinos to operate ethically and sustainably. Furthermore, licensed casinos contribute to local economies through taxation and employment, creating a ripple effect of positive socio-economic impact. As the online casino market expands, the necessity for robust regulation grows to tackle new challenges such as cyber threats and underage gambling.
